Transaction ced1312827ba361972ef4b75e21437dd680aa61516fafe677b74c65fbec9b3af
1 Input
1 Output
-
ced1312827ba361972ef4b75e21437dd680aa61516fafe677b74c65fbec9b3af:0
- value
- 4255409
- script pubkey
- OP_0 OP_PUSHBYTES_20 ec8520ac5665853a54cf5a31b4eb7f423fb43a9b
- address
- bc1qajzjptzkvkzn54x0tgcmf6mlgglmgw5m9fmlj6